#816182 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#816182 is composed of 50.6% red, 38%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 298.2 degrees, a saturation of 14.5% and a lightness of 44.5%. #816182 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#030005.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#816182
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060506 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#816182
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796a79 is the less saturated color, while #db01e2 is the most saturated one.
